Numerous large companies in and out of state use local printers to print their annual reports, brochures, and other marketing materials. Lewiston-Auburn is also home to the world-famous Farmers' Almanac, printed since 1818.


Worldclass facilities

From die-cutting to laser printing, web press to offset printing, specialty printing to book publishing, niche printers make the industry strong. The Lewiston-Auburn area is home to numerous large and specialty printers. Among them are:


  • Dingley Press, a high-speed web printer in nearby Lisbon that prints and mails nationally nearly 400 million catalogs a year
  • Penmor Lithographers, a high-end printer with six- and seven-color presses, an extensive layout and ripping department, and a wide array of mailing and pre- and post-press services
  • Sun Journal, printers of a newspaper with a circulation of 34,814, operates a commercial printing press called Sun Press


Academic and Industry Resources

Central Maine Community College in Auburn offers a Graphic Arts/Printing Technology program, recognized as one of the finest in Northern New England. CMTC has served as host to various industry trade groups including the Graphic Arts Education and Research Foundation.

The printing industry in Lewiston-Auburn also plays a leadership role in the Maine Graphic Arts Association, a 150-member organization that links printers, suppliers, graphic designers, and educational organizations throughout Maine.
